§ 522.130 — When proceeds distributed pro rata.

If several judgments be obtained at the same term upon any official bond for damages, amounting in the whole to more than the sum for which sureties therein are liable, the court shall order the money levied on such judgments from the property of the sureties to be distributed to the relators, respectively, on such judgments, in proportion to the amount of their respective recoveries.

Legislative History
(RSMo 1939 § 3254)
Prior revisions: 1929 § 2866; 1919 § 1016; 1909 § 1223
